I have
been designing and fabricating elegant, contemporary glass art and
jewelry since 1999. My passion for art, began as a child.
Having experimented with several media, it took owning an antique
business to spark my love for glass. I began with stained and leaded
glass, but that quickly evolved to fused and dimensional glass. I
utilize various methods to create my unique pieces, including kiln
fusing, chemical fusion, cold working, Patte de Verre, sandblasting,
etching, lampworking, and mosaics.
With the belief that art
should be shared by many, incorporating my glass into jewelry was only
a natural progression. The wearer, immediately becomes the
displayer of fine art. Every element of my designs are carefully
chosen with the hope of provoking an emotion; as a catalyst, from the
artist to the beholder.
My jewelry pieces are carefully
constructed of sterling silver, 14k gold and gold-filled, PMC (fine
silver), copper and brass. Semi-precious stones, handmade
fused glass cabochons and unusual findings are incorporated into the
designs to create unique, timeless works of art to be handed down from
generation to generation.
